About
Written by an international team of experts, this collection provides a comprehensive account of established and emerging methods of collecting and analysing data within the framework of personal construct theory.
• Covers methods such as content analysis scales, repertory grid methodology, narrative assessments and drawings, the laddering and ABC techniques, and discusses how and why they are used
• Explores both qualitative and quantitative methods, as well as methods used in clinical and counselling settings
• Includes 13 contributions from leading international scholars
